In New Zealand, the government has implemented strict regulations and policies regarding the use of pyrethrin in agricultural and household products. The Environmental Protection Authority (EPA) closely monitors the import, sale, and use of pyrethrin to ensure it is used safely and responsibly. Pyrethrin-based products must undergo rigorous testing and approval processes before being allowed on the market. Additionally, the government promotes sustainable and organic farming practices, encouraging farmers to use alternative pest management solutions to reduce reliance on chemical pesticides like pyrethrin. Overall, the government`s policies aim to protect human health, the environment, and biodiversity while supporting the sustainable growth of the agricultural sector in New Zealand.
